Ethanol, 2,2'-dithiobis-

Product Information

Molecular Formula:
C4H10O2S2
Molecular Weight:
154.24
Description
2,2'-dithiodiethanol is an organic disulfide.
Synonyms
HYDROXYETHYL DISULFIDE; DITHIODIGLYCOL; DI-(2-HYDROXYETHYL) DISULFIDE; BIS(2-HYDROXYETHYL) DISULFIDE; BIS(2-HYDROXYETHYL) DISULPHIDE; 2-HYDROXYETHYL DISULFIDE
IUPAC Name
2-(2-hydroxyethyldisulfanyl)ethanol
Canonical SMILES
C(CSSCCO)O
InChI
InChI=1S/C4H10O2S2/c5-1-3-7-8-4-2-6/h5-6H,1-4H2
InChI Key
KYNFOMQIXZUKRK-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Boiling Point
158-163ºC (3.5 torr)
Melting Point
25-27ºC
Flash Point
233.6 ℃F - closed cup
Purity
N/A
Density
1.312 g/cm3
Appearance
clear yellow viscous liquid after melting
Application
Reversible inactivator of aldehyde dehydrogenase.
Refractive Index
n20/D 1.57 (lit.)

The molarity calculator equation

Mass (g) = Concentration (mol/L) × Volume (L) × Molecular Weight (g/mol)

The dilution calculator equation

Concentration (start) × Volume (start) = Concentration (final) × Volume (final)

This equation is commonly abbreviated as: C1V1 = C2V2
